SUMMARY:Stew & Brew
DESCRIPTION:Adults 21+ are invited to Stew & Brew on Friday\, Jan. 23 from 6:30-9:00pm at Drumlin Farm Wildlife Sanctuary. Chase away the midwinter cold with an evening of hearty\, house-made stews accompanied by craft beers from local breweries. Enjoy meat and vegetarian stews made from Drumlin Farm-raised meats and veggies\, along with seasonal ingredients from other neighboring farms. Fresh bread courtesy of Nashoba Brook Bakery will round out the festive winter meal by the fire. \nLearn about Drumlin’s sustainable farming practices and hear from the breweries that are donating time and products\, including Jack’s Abby\, Rapscallion\, and Saltbox Kitchen (gluten-free cider also available). Musicians Thomas Perry and Nikki Shattuck of Lower Quarters\, a local fiddle and guitar duo\, will play Registration required ($75 for members and $90 for nonmembers until Jan. 13; after that\, $80 for adults and $96 for non-members).
